Bubblemaps is a tool that helps people understand blockchain data in a simple and visual way. Instead of looking at confusing numbers and long lists of transactions, Bubblemaps displays the connections between wallets using bubbles. This makes it easy for people to see who owns which tokens and how tokens are moving.
How Bubblemaps works
Bubblemaps organizes blockchain data into interactive bubble charts. Each bubble represents a wallet, and the larger the bubble, the more tokens it holds. If bubbles are connected, it means those wallets have transferred tokens to each other. This helps users identify patterns, such as groups of wallets that may be operating together.
